It seems that as her books are still requested, people here haven't noticed that Lynn Hagen was caught for plagiarism. Lynn Hagen's Saving Sean is in places copied word for word from Raythe Reign's Sanctuary. The books are compared here http://welcome.raythereign.com/lynn-hagen-saving-sean-plagiarism-exhibit/. I'd say it's pretty obvious...

But who's really surprised? When Lynn Hagen started witing (churning out) books every week, I noticed how the tone of the books was weirdly different. And I mean in a weird way. I actually in one book site argued with others about this because my theory was that Lynn Hagen is a "fictional author", just a trademark, and there are several authors writing the stories.

Well I was wrong (and right in a sad way). Lynn Hagen is a fictional author and there are several authors behind the stories. And the stories were stolen by Lynn Hagen. :shock: :shock: :shock:


No wonder Siren has removed all Lynn Hagen's books from their coming soon list. And goodreads has marked Saving Sean as "NOT A BOOK".
